description This thesis describes an implementation of a high-time-resolution GPU imager for radio astronomy data, which would be a part of the larger GPU-based processing pipeline searching for FRBs and its benchmarks on Topaz and Setonix supercomputers. Finally, the thesis also showcases the results of a pilot FRB survey using a few hours of 100 ms data from the SKA-Low prototype station (EDA2).
